ASAN: Disable memory leak detection by default. v7.0.8 (#4154)
By setting the env `ASAN_OPTIONS=halt_on_error=0`, we can ignore memory leaks, see https://github.com/google/sanitizers/wiki/AddressSanitizerFlags By setting env `ASAN_OPTIONS=detect_leaks=0`, we can disable memory leaking detection in parent process when forking for daemon.

#ifdef SRS_SANITIZER
|
||||
// This function return the default options for asan, before main() is called,
|
||||
// see https://github.com/google/sanitizers/wiki/AddressSanitizerFlags#run-time-flags
|
||||
//
|
||||
// Disable halt on errors by halt_on_error, only print messages, note that it still quit for fatal errors,
|
||||
// see https://github.com/google/sanitizers/wiki/AddressSanitizerFlags
|
||||
//
|
||||
// Disable the memory leaking detect for daemon by detect_leaks,
|
||||
// see https://github.com/google/sanitizers/wiki/SanitizerCommonFlags
|
||||
//
|
||||
// Also disable alloc_dealloc_mismatch for gdb.
|
||||
extern "C" const char *__asan_default_options() {
|
||||
return "halt_on_error=0:detect_leaks=0:alloc_dealloc_mismatch=0";
|
||||
}
|
||||
#endif
